The Sir Frank Whittle Studio School was a 14–19 Studio School, part of The Lutterworth Academies Trust. It was situated alongside Lutterworth College in the rural market town of Lutterworth, South Leicestershire.
The school specialised in engineering, business and sport.{{cite web|url=http://studioschoolstrust.org/node/798/|title=Studio Schools Trust Overview|date=2015|access-date=2 December 2015|work=Studio Schools Trust}} It also worked alongside employers to provide students with external experiential learning.{{cite web|title=Interview with Executive Principal|url=https://www.bbc.co.uk/news/uk-england-leicestershire-22106241|website=BBC News|publisher=BBC|access-date=2 December 2015|date=11 April 2013}}{{cite web|title=Sponsors and Partners|url=http://www.sirfrankwhittlestudioschool.com/About-Us/Sponsor-and-Partners/|website=Sir Frank Whittle Studio School|access-date=2 December 2015}}
The school closed in July 2019 because of a failure to fill places.{{cite news |last1=Morris |first1=Andy |title=School in Lutterworth to close due to lack of demand |url=https://rugbyobserver.co.uk/news/school-in-lutterworth-to-close-due-to-lack-of-demand-11027 |accessdate=25 January 2019 |work=Rugby Observer |date=24 January 2019}} There are plans to use the school buildings for a new special school.
Construction
Plans were submitted to Harborough District Council in February 2014, with the intention to begin construction to be ready for the September 2014 cohort.{{citation needed|date=January 2019}}
The Kier Group were contracted for the project with a build programme beginning on 9 February 2015 and finishing with a final handover on 27 November 2015. Due to delays with planning permission, the build didn't start until 27 March 2015.
The first intake of students were admitted in September 2014{{cite web|url=http://www.leicestermercury.co.uk/Sir-Frank-Whittle-Studio-School-Lutterworth-gets/story-22937709-detail/story.html|title=Sir Frank Whittle Studio School, in Lutterworth, Gets Off to a Good Start|date=17 September 2014|accessdate=2 December 2015|work=Leicester Mercury}} and as a result of the building not being completed, a temporary building was erected on the Lutterworth College site to accommodate the students until construction on the school was complete.
Construction was completed and the building in use from December 2015.
Academic performance
The school received its first full set of results in August 2016. The school's results placed Sir Frank Whittle Studio School as one of the highest performing secondary school in Leicestershire, ranking 6th out of all schools reporting results. The Progress 8 score of +0.15 is significantly above national average.{{Cite web|url=http://www.sirfrankwhittlestudioschool.com/News/Outstanding-results-for-Sir-Frank-Whittle/|title=Frank Whittle Studio School - Outstanding results for Sir Frank Whittle!|last=website|first=Frank Whittle Studio School|website=www.sirfrankwhittlestudioschool.com|access-date=2017-01-25}}
As of 2019, the school's most recent inspection result was from 2017 and was Good.{{cite web |title=Sir Frank Whittle Studio School |url=https://reports.ofsted.gov.uk/provider/23/141012 |website=Ofsted |accessdate=25 January 2019}}
In 2018 the school was listed as underperforming.{{cite news |last1=Pinnington |first1=Rebecca |title=England's worst schools EXPOSED as 260k children attend sub-par secondaries |url=https://www.express.co.uk/news/uk/913173/England-worst-underperforming-schools-list-2017-2018 |accessdate=25 January 2019 |work=The Daily Express |date=1 February 2018}}{{better source needed|reason=Express article|date=January 2019}}
